- The distance between Royal Oak, Md, Usa and Mykines Fyr, Faroe Islands is approximately 5,151 km or 3,201 mi.
- To reach Royal Oak, Md in this distance one would set out from Mykines Fyr bearing 273.2°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Royal Oak, Md bearing 217° or SW .
- Royal Oak, Md has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Mykines Fyr has a subpolar oceanic climate (Cfc).
- The average temperature is 7.6 °C (13.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.1 °C (30.8°F) more in Royal Oak, Md.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 309.9 mm (12.2 in) more which is equivalent to 309.9 l/m² (7.61 US gal/ft²) or 3,099,000 l/ha (331,304 US gal/ac) more. About 1 3/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23° higher in Royal Oak, Md than in Mykines Fyr.
